We construct a Bell inequality in terms of correlation functions for three qubits. The inequality is violated by quantum mechanics for all pure entangled states of three qubits. The strength of the violation for the GHZ state is stronger than the result given by Chen [Phys. Rev. Lett. 93, 140407 (2004)], indicating that our three-qubit Bell inequality is more resistant to noise than those presented in the literature and hence is more useful in its practical applications.
